What are the therapeutic effects of norfloxacin lactate?
In general, lactic acid norfloxacin is effective in treating urinary tract infections, respiratory tract infections, gastrointestinal infections, ocular infections, skeletal system infections, and reducing bacterial inhibitory concentrations. 1. Urinary Tract Infections
Lactic acid norfloxacin exhibits good antibacterial activity against infections caused by susceptible bacteria. Therefore, this antibiotic is commonly used to treat urinary system infections such as urethritis, cystitis, and pyelonephritis. It also has certain antibacterial effects on reproductive tract infections like bacterial prostatitis and gonorrhea.
2. Respiratory Tract Infections
Lactic acid norfloxacin can be used to treat respiratory system infections, including sinusitis, otitis media, acute exacerbations of chronic bronchitis, and acute bronchitis.
3. Gastrointestinal Infections
Lactic acid norfloxacin also demonstrates antibacterial efficacy against intestinal infections and can be used to treat typhoid fever, paratyphoid fever, bacterial dysentery, salmonella enteritis, and infectious enteritis.
4. Ocular Infections
Norfloxacin eye drops (containing lactic acid norfloxacin) are primarily used for ocular infections, exerting antibacterial effects. The main active ingredient is norfloxacin, a fluoroquinolone antibiotic that works by interfering with pathogen DNA synthesis. Norfloxacin is a broad-spectrum antibiotic effective against various common pathogens.
5. Skeletal System Infections
Lactic acid norfloxacin can effectively treat skeletal system infections such as acute suppurative osteomyelitis and chronic osteomyelitis.
